Position Summary

We are looking for an experienced Senior Tax Analyst to become an integral part of the US tax team. Reporting to the Tax Director the Senior Tax Analyst will be responsible for a dynamic workload with a primary focus on tax compliance and reporting for domestic and foreign affiliates.

Responsibilities

  • Prepare the consolidated federal state and local income tax and nonincome tax filings
  • Assist in the preparation of annual budget quarterly and yearend tax provisions and reporting packages to HQ including IFRIC 23
  • Respond to notices and inquiries from taxing authorities
  • Prepare monthly tax account reconciliations
  • Assist in federal and state income and nonincome tax audits
  • Oversee the Companys tax filing calendar and ensure compliance for all federal state and local filing obligations
  • Assist in tax research planning transfer pricing analysis and adhoc projects
  • Work crossfunctionally with other finance teams including HQ Tax Accounting FP&A and affiliates
  • Stay current on technical developments

Requirements

  • Strong understanding of US corporate tax law
  • 4 to 5 years of relevant corporate tax experience with a minimum of 3 years in a Big 4 firm
  • CPA strongly preferred
  • Strong tax technical background developed from preparation of income tax returns
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office OneSource and Bloomberg Tax
  • Detail oriented with ability to provide clear and concise summations
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Strong work ethic with the capability of working independently with minimal supervision while being a team player
  • Highly motivated with an eagerness to learn aptitude for problem solving and ability to identify opportunities to improve current processes
